Wholeness can be found in strength and surrender - allowing ourselves to flow with nature, the elements, in tune with our bodies. We don't have to always fight, we can allow, release control, soften and be still sometimes. Join me for this sweet Restorative Yoga practice to soften deeply, let go, and allow.
Props: 1 bolster or bed pillow or a few throw pillows, 1 block and 1-2 blankets
